BRIDOL is the British Sundial Society's Register of Fixed and Mass Dials, which gives detail and photographs of about 8000 fixed sundials and 3000 mass dials in the UK.

Some of these are in private gardens, but the majority are publicly available.

Dial in Sussex (E)

The dial is formed of strips and pre-formed lettering applied to the plaster wall in the timbered gable end of the farmhouse. At the top is the date ’M. M.’, and below is the motto ’DUM SPIRO SPERO’. The hours are V - XII - II, with hour lines and short half hour lines.
